    A huge impetus for the Cowboys trading Cooper was Elliott's deal. Some have wonderedwhy Dallas has opted to keep the traditional running back in a more pass-oriented league. The reason is because Elliott, who signed a six-year, $90 million extension ahead of the 2019 season, would create more issues for the team if he were released than if the Cowb...

    Conversely, getting Cooper off the Cowboys' books results in only a $6 million cap hit, while keeping him would have resulted in a $22 million cap hit. In moving Cooper to the Browns, the team saves $16 million in cap space. Why is that important?     It's true Cooper provided a much-needed boost to the Cowboys' offense when they traded for him in 2018. He was a two-time Pro Bowler in Dallas, compiling 292 receptions for 3,893 yards and 27 touchdowns. He was also a three-time 1,000-yard receiver as a Cowboy.
